[QUOTE="Gold1hunter, post: 640104, member: 14696"] You shouldn't be digging so many bottle tops, you need to change one of the park settings to 10 kHz and save that to the personal button on right side of your Equinox 800 (little man insignia note: 600 doesn't have this function) then when searching in multi and No13/14 (possible bottle top) comes up press personal button (now 10 kHz) & recheck target if it jumps to 22 - 27 it's a bottle top! If it stays on 13 have a look! Don't forget to push personal button again to search in multi. [/QUOTE]
